Joseph L. Mankiewicz's All About Eve, a 1950 masterpiece of cinematic storytelling, is more than just a film; it's a treasure trove of quotable moments that continue to resonate with audiences decades later. The sharp wit, insightful commentary on ambition and betrayal, and the unforgettable characters have cemented its place in film history. This exploration dives into the enduring appeal of All About Eve's quotes, examining their context and lasting impact on our understanding of human nature and the world of theatre.

What are Some of the Most Famous Quotes from All About Eve?
Several quotes from All About Eve have become ingrained in popular culture, serving as timeless expressions of wisdom and cynicism. Let's examine a few of the most famous:
"Fasten your seatbelts. It's going to be a bumpy night."
This iconic line, delivered by Margo Channing (Bette Davis), sets the stage for the film's dramatic twists and turns. It's not just a prediction of impending chaos; it's a warning about the unpredictable nature of life, particularly in the competitive world of show business. The quote’s enduring popularity lies in its versatility; it applies to various situations beyond the film's context.
